As of July 1st, partner library Members can no longer borrow HPL Express items via Overdrive. More to Borrow partner libraries will be offering Lucky Express (Skip the line) titles to their cardholders only. This will help manage wait times for popular titles. Lucky Express is a collection of in demand titles with a seven-day loan period, available with no wait.
Our partners will still be able to borrow titles from the rest of our collection.

Temporary Binbrook Branch Location Now Open
HAMILTON, ON – August 15, 2016 –Hamilton Public Library’s Binbrook Branch is under construction. A new temporary branch is now open at 2668 Binbrook Rd, Unit 204 in Binbrook.
WHAT: Binbrook Branch is temporarily closed for a planned branch renewal project beginning on Saturday, August 13. The construction project is expected to take approximately two years. A new, temporary branch location is now open. Library hours at the temporary branch will remain the same as Binbrook’s regular hours.
WHO: Original Binbrook Branch being demolished so that a new building can be erected on the site.
WHEN: Temporary Branch now open.
